Chapter 248 - Chapter 248: Time Reversal

"What was that?"

Ace was filled with questions. He spoke to Aerodactyl, which immediately changed direction and flew towards where Ace was pointing.

Upon reaching the cliff face, Ace frowned at the smooth rock. There wasn't a branch, or even a blade of grass. It was so clean that it looked like nothing had ever grown there.

"Was I seeing things?"

Ace doubted whether he had been mistaken, but he quickly dismissed the possibility.

"Celebi asked me to find a kind of fruit, but there are no Berries at all on Phantom Island. So, that fleeting branch I just saw is likely what Celebi needs."

Ace mumbled to himself, happy to have found a direction, but at the same time, troubled by how to find the transient branch.

[Side Quest (Mysterious Branch): A fleeting branch, a barren island—everything indicates that what it holds is extraordinary. Find the branch and uncover the truth. Quest Reward: 70,000 Gold, plus Quest Points based on completion evaluation.]

[Side Quest (Celebi's Fruit): What is the connection between the fruit Celebi asked you to find and this mysterious branch? Find the mysterious branch and pluck the fruit. Quest Reward: 100,000 Gold, plus Quest Points based on completion evaluation.]

The sudden appearance of two side quests caught Ace off guard.

"A long-awaited quest,"

Ace smiled. Looking at the generous rewards, and being utterly broke, Ace was determined to find the fleeting thing he saw moments ago.

However, having no current lead, Ace could only leave for now.

Leaving Phantom Island, Ace attempted to re-enter. Just as he thought, protected by the two feathers, Ace could freely enter and exit the island.

After confirming this, he could proceed methodically with his plan.

Ace recalled Aerodactyl, then switched to Lapras. He put on his diving equipment and submerged into the sea with Lapras.

A few hours later, Ace and Lapras found a pod of Wailmer.

With almost no effort, Ace successfully caught a Wailmer.

Pokémon: Wailmer

Gender: Female

Level: 35

Ability: Water Veil

Nature: Gentle

Potential: Superior

Egg Moves: Soak

Moves: Water Gun, Rollout, Whirlpool, Water Pulse...

Glancing at the Wailmer he had caught, Ace nodded. The potential was decent enough, and it would suffice for Zinnia to familiarize herself with the characteristics of Water-type Pokémon.

Ace packed away his diving equipment, recalled Lapras, released Aerodactyl, and headed back to Phantom Island.

...

Inside Phantom Island, Zinnia sat listlessly on the ground, casting a weary glance at the hourglass. The fine sand trickled slowly, its sluggish speed almost driving Zinnia to a breakdown.

Clearly, Ace's hasty departure had caused him to forget one crucial detail.

The time flow was abnormal!

Even though Ace was exceptionally fast outside, Zinnia and the Pokémon remaining on Phantom Island had already spent over a day waiting.

"What's wrong with you guys?"

Aerodactyl brought Ace down slowly onto the meadow. Ace looked at the listless Zinnia, confused.

Zinnia didn't speak but gestured for Ace to look at the hourglass beside her.

Ace looked at the slowly passing sand, and his mouth twitched. Converting the time he'd spent outside, he gave an awkward chuckle: "Over a day?"

Zinnia nodded vigorously.

All the food was on Ace. Zinnia and the Pokémon were genuinely starving for a whole day!

Ace quickly pulled out a large quantity of food from his pouch and prepared delicious Pokémon food for the others.

Watching the group of Pokémon ravenously devouring the food, Ace smiled.

"This is a Wailmer. She's yours. Train her well and get familiar with her fighting style."

Ace tossed the Poké Ball containing Wailmer to Zinnia. Zinnia took it and nodded. Although she wasn't skilled with Water-type Pokémon, since Ace asked, she would adapt as much as possible.

Ace ate a little himself. Once both the humans and Pokémon were full, he led Zinnia toward the seaside of Phantom Island.

Wailmer wasn't suited for release on land, so to train her, they needed a body of water.

Initially, Ace thought of the freshwater pool.

But on second thought, he decided to go to the beach.

This way, they could go near the cliff face. If the branch reappeared, Ace could reach it immediately and seize the fleeting opportunity.

Zinnia had no objection to this and followed Ace to the shore of Phantom Island.

Zinnia released Wailmer, and the process of introduction and building rapport began.

Coupled with Wailmer's gentle nature, she was quite adaptable and quickly accepted Zinnia as her Trainer.

Under Ace's guidance, Zinnia began to coordinate with Wailmer, though a bit awkwardly at first.

Ace, while guiding Zinnia, kept his attention on the cliff face, hoping to see the branch again.

Time flowed on. On the fifth day of Ace's stay on Phantom Island, the island's first time reversal officially began.

As for why Ace knew it was a time reversal?

The reason was simple: the commotion caused by this time reversal was enormous!

Ace and Zinnia stood on the beach. The ground beneath their feet vibrated, the sea water before them boiled as if it were being cooked, and even the space slightly trembled.

Ace looked at the hourglass placed beside them. The fine sand, which had been trickling slowly, now began to flow down frantically.

"Time reversal... Wait! Is that it?!"

Ace was about to leave Phantom Island to avoid wasting external time by staying here.

But just then, a phantom image of a tree branch suddenly appeared on the once-bare cliff face.

Seeing this, Ace immediately sprang into action. Aerodactyl carried Ace, quickly charging towards the branch. Zinnia also rushed after Ace, following him toward the branch.

The branch's transformation from phantom to reality took less than three seconds.

In those brief three seconds, Ace clearly saw that the branch was extremely thick, pointing diagonally forward.

On the treetop, three oblong, cyan fruits could vaguely be distinguished growing on the branch.

These cyan fruits were covered with silver-white markings.

The markings looked profound and arcane. Just a quick glance made Ace feel a wave of dizziness.

It was this dizzy spell that stiffened Ace's movement as he reached out to pluck the fruit. By the time Aerodactyl brought Ace close enough to grab the fruit, he found his hand grasped at nothing.

The once-real fruit became translucent again. Ace's hand crossed paths with the fruit, passing right through...
